What do the the cement manufacturing industry at Ukpilla, the iron and steel industry at Ajaokuta, the raffia works at Ikot Ekpene and the garri processing industry at Nekede have in common?
Answer Details
The cement manufacturing industry at Ukpilla, the iron and steel industry at Ajaokuta, the raffia works at Ikot Ekpene, and the garri processing industry at Nekede have in common that they are all located near sources of raw materials. Each of these industries requires specific raw materials to produce their products. For example, the cement manufacturing industry at Ukpilla requires limestone and clay, which are readily available in the area. The iron and steel industry at Ajaokuta requires iron ore, coal, and limestone, which are also found in the area. The raffia works at Ikot Ekpene requires raffia palm, which grows abundantly in the area, while the garri processing industry at Nekede requires cassava, which is a major staple crop in the region. By being located near sources of raw materials, these industries can reduce transportation costs and have easy access to the materials they need to produce their products, which can lead to greater efficiency and profitability.
